ORDINANCE. NO. 768-A
.
AN ORDINANCE AMENDING ORDINANCE NO. 768, ,PASSED AND APPROVED
ON MAY 1, ,1967, ,BEING AN ORDINANCE PROVIDING RULES, REGULATIONS
AND STANDARDS PERTAINING TO WATER DISTRICTS WITHIN THE EXTRA-
TERRITORIAL JURISDICTION OF THE CITY OF LA PORTE: AND PROVIDING
AN EFFECTIVE DATE HEREOF. '
BE IT ORDAINED BY ,THE CITY ,COMMISSION OF THE CITY ,OF LA PORTE:
Section 1. Ordinance No. 768, 'passed and approved May 1,
1967, .is hereby amended so that Section 1 (a) thereof shall be
and read as follows:

"Section 1. (a) Bonds may be issued by the district
only for the purpose of purcha,si~g and constructi~g, or
purchasi~g or constructi~g or otherwise acquiri~g water-
works systems and sanitary sewer systems, and, with the
prior written consent of the City of La Porte, for drain-
~ge facilities, and to make any and all necessary purchases,
constructions, improvements, extensions, additions and
repairs thereto, ,and to purchase or acquire all necessary
land,r~ghts-of-way,easements, sites, equipment, build-
ings ,plants , structures, ,and facilities therefor, and
to operate and maintain same, and to sell water and other
services within or without the boundaries of the district.
Such bonds may not be exchanged for property acquired by
.
purchase, ,or in payment of the contract price of work
done or services rendered for the use and benef,i t of said
distr~ct. Such bonds and all refundi~g bonds issued by
the district shall only be sold after the taking of public
bids therefor and all bonds and refunding bonds shall be
sold for cash for not less than ninety-five per cent (95%)

of par, provided the net effective interest rate on bonds
so sold, ,taki~g into account any discount or premium as
well as the interest rate borne by such bonds, shall not
exceed two per cent (2%) above the average interest rate
reported by, the' Daily Bond Buyer in its weekly "Twenty
Bond Index" in its most recent issue published immediately

prior to the date of the sale of such bonds. Provided,
however, the'net ef.fective .interest rate of any such
bonds shall never. under. any circumstances exceed e~.ght
and three-:quarters per cent (8-3/4%) per annum. Such
bonds shall contain an option for prior redemption on
any payment date occurri~g fifteen (15) years after issue
date. Such bonds shall further be issued under terms and
conditions approved in writi~g by the City of La Porte."
Section 2. Ordinance No. 768, as hereby amended, shall
remain in full force and effect.
e
Section 3. This Ordinance shall take effect and be in
full force from and after its pass~ge and approval.
PASSED AND APPROVED, this the 20th day of July, A.D. 1970.

Enclosed is an Ordinance proposed for adoption
by the City commission of the City of La Porte for the pur-
pose of consenting to the issuance and sale of the above
Bonds by Spenwick Place Municipal Utility District to the
Texas Water Development Board. The details of such Bonds
and the terms and conditions on which they would be sold
to the Water Development Board are set forth in the
District's Order authorizing such Bonds, a copy of which
is also enclosed. '
It is our belief, and view seems to be well
accepted, that the proposed sale to the Water Development
Board is the best possible Bond sale which the District
could make at this time.
